That gives the equation Ax=C which is a vertical line, so the slope is undefined.For the equation Ax + By = C (where A, B, C are

real numbers) what is the slope (in terms of the traditional y = mx+ b) and state any restrictions.

Ax+By = C can be solved for y to get

y = (-A/B)x + C/B

where 
-A/B is the slope
C/B is the y intercept

The only restriction is that B cannot be 0. This is to avoid a division by zero error. If B is zero, then the slope is undefined and you get a vertical line like with Ax = C

Find the volume of the following square pyramid. geometry hw
Luda [366]

Given:

The square base pyramid with height 3 cm and base edge 2 cm.

To find:

The volume of the square pyramid.

Solution:

Volume of a square base pyramid is:

V=\dfrac{1}{3}Bh            ...(i)

Where, B is the base area and h is the height of the pyramid.

Base is a square with edge 2 cm, so the base area is:

B=a\times a

Where, a is the edge of the square base.

B=2\times 2

B=4

Putting B=4,h=3 in (i), we get

V=\dfrac{1}{3}(4)(3)

V=4

Therefore, the volume of the given pyramid is 4 cm³.
